In construction, heat delay refers to a material’s ability to slow the transfer of thermal energy, keeping interiors cooler for longer. Used in roofing, insulation, and wall panels, it reduces cooling loads and energy bills. Homeowners, builders, and industrial facility managers benefit most, as it enhances comfort, lowers HVAC strain, and improves sustainability in hot climates.
